SUMMARY
When you select the Print Preview “Print specific pages” feature, consecutive pages (beginning with the page containing the cursor in the main document) will be displayed rather than just the requested pages. Although Works displays consecutive pages, only the appropriate pages will actually print.
MORE INFORMATION
The Print Preview option is designed to give a representation of how each page of a document will look when printed. The “Print specific pages” feature was added so that you can print a document without exiting the Print Preview screen.
